Farmers Market Culinary Demo: Grilled Italia Slice

Today's Farmers Market Culinary Demo-Grilled Italia Slices- was made with all local foods donated by the farmer-vendors.  The aroma of the foods grilling certainly attracted the market guests to our table. The recipe was a simple stacking of whole food ingredients:

  • Squash slice
  • Tomato slice
  • Sweet Italian sausage slice
  • Bella Vita goat cheese-Italian style aged cheese
  • Fresh Basil

Yesterday I went to the sponsoring  farm store kitchen and baked the sausage links to an internal temperature of 160F., then sliced, cooled and refrigerated the sausage slices for transport this morning.  The squash and cheese was also sliced yesterday.  The tomatoes were sliced early today and the basil at the market.  We covered the slices while grilling to melt the cheese.
